A marketplace.
Not a rental company.
We want to be direct about this because plenty of sites in this category are not. Get A Shitter does not own a single portable restroom. We do not have trucks, we do not have a yard, and we do not service anything.
What we do is make one request reach the companies that do have all of that, so they compete for your job instead of you chasing them. If you would rather call suppliers yourself, that works too — the guides on this site will help you do it well.
- Your rental agreement is directly with the supplier, not with us.
- Pricing comes from the supplier. We do not mark it up.
- Delivery, servicing and pickup are the supplier's responsibility.
- You are free to negotiate directly, or to walk away entirely.
- There is no cost to you at any point.
The honest answers
Is this free?
+
Yes, for renters. We are a referral marketplace — suppliers pay us for qualified requests rather than you paying to use the site. There is no fee, no markup added to supplier pricing and no subscription.
Do you own the equipment?
+
No. We do not own, deliver or service portable restrooms. We connect people who need them with the companies that do. Your rental agreement, your delivery and your service schedule are all directly with the supplier you choose.
How many suppliers will contact me?
+
It depends on your location and what you are asking for. Dense metro placements reach more suppliers than remote Hill Country ones, and specialised equipment like high-rise units or shower trailers reaches fewer than standard units. We do not promise a fixed number, because that would be a number we cannot guarantee.
What do you do with my information?
+
We share your request with portable restroom suppliers so they can quote it. That is the entire point of the service. We do not sell your information to unrelated third parties, data brokers or advertisers.
Can I get a quote outside Central Texas?
+
Our supplier network covers the Austin metro, the I-35 corridor, the Hill Country and surrounding counties. Send the request anyway and we will tell you straight whether we can cover it rather than passing it to someone who cannot help.
What if a supplier does not deliver as promised?
+
Your agreement is with the supplier, so that is where the resolution has to happen. That said, we want to know. Suppliers who do not perform stop receiving requests from us, and the feedback is the only mechanism that keeps the marketplace worth using.
